## Changed defaults

Heads up: the Ledgerline tax-rate lookup cache now defaults to a 15-minute TTL instead of 24 hours. Turns out rates in the Veldt County sandbox were going stale mid-demo, which was embarrassing. Eviction is now LRU rather than FIFO, and the cache warms on boot. If you're reviewing, check that nothing hardcodes the old TTL. The new defaults land as follows.

deployment values, bajop-taweg:
holwyn:
  log_level: debug
  metrics_host: metrics.holwyn.zemvarsys.internal
  pool_size: 32

**Step 4 — Fan-out keys (Stormwhistle alerts):** Okay, this is the fiddly one. Before we re-key the weather-alert fan-out service, double-check that all three relay nodes in the Calderholt cluster have drained their queues — otherwise alerts get double-sent and people panic about fake hail. Reviewer initials the witness log, then unlocks the fan-out keystore with the recovery passphrase listed right below.

unlock words, fawig-bagef: olidor-holir-istox-holath-tamys-quenion-giliel

CHECKLIST ITEM — Off-site run, Cindermere Reservoir samples. Verify all twelve water sample bottles are chilled, upright, and logged against the Larkspan Environmental manifest before the courier departs. Check seals on each cap; reject any bottle with condensation inside the lid. The receiving bench at Thornholt Station must countersign within two hours of arrival. Before releasing the crate, apply the hand-over instruction noted below.

drop instructions, hahip-badug: the quenox ralath courier leaves the kaseth fraiel rusiel tameth belys istdor ralion giliel ledger at gate 7830 under passcode 165413

Zero-downtime migrations on Fenwright DB follow expand-migrate-contract. Add nullable columns first, dual-write via the Larkspur shim, backfill with the migration runner, then drop old columns after two release cycles. The runner exposes /migrations/status for progress checks; poll it during the sync rather than querying tables directly. Rollback is automatic if row-verification falls below 99.9%. Contract steps require a change ticket and sign-off. To invoke the runner against staging for this week's demo, use the internal service key below.

API key for hadup-kahof: vxb2-7s